Gas prices are inching toward $2 per gallon in Brewton this week.
“Our gas prices are falling,” said Clay Ingram, spokesperson for AAA Alabama. “Our state average is $2.15 per gallon, which is 35 cents per gallon less than one month ago. It is also 7 cents less than a year ago, which is surprising as our gas prices this year have been noticeably higher than last year’s prices.”
Ingram said that gas inventories are increasing through the country and demand is declining.
“So, we should see prices continue to drop through mid-to-late January,” he said. “We already have a number of stations around the state that are selling gas for $1.99, so I think there is a good chance to get our state average below the $2 mark over the next six to eight weeks.”
In Brewton, Murphy Express and the Citgo both have gas for $2 per gallon, with other stations around $2.05-$2.10 per gallon.
“Price shopping will certainly help push prices lower,” he said.
